Blackwall Basin
Borough: Tower Hamlets
Grade: Borough Grade II
Access: Free public access (part of site)
Area: 3.24 ha

Description

These large open water areas are largely hard surfaced around their perimeter, apart from a margin of grassland and scrub along the southeast side of Blackwall Basin. Poplar Dock now houses a marina.

Wildlife

Common terns nest on rafts in Blackwall Basin, and small numbers of tufted duck, great crested grebe, cormorant, coot and mallard are regularly present, with larger numbers of waterfowl in hard winters. Blackwall Basin may only be viewed from adjacent roads, however the edge of Poplar Dock is accessible.
